And those in the high-octane world of adventure travel are among those who love their jobs more than most.
Adventure travel is fast becoming one of the most popular styles of vacation or holiday for younger people in the US. Of course, older people enjoy the adrenaline rush of an action-packed trip as well, but the younger end of the spectrum is the more likely to tackle a holiday involving fire eating, white water rafting, scuba diving, water skiing, abseiling, caving and many other activities associated with adventure travel.
And it is certainly picking up speed in more ways than one. Increasing numbers of travelers are heading around the world in search of more thrills, and the people making it happen are becoming more and more in demand.
Experts feel that anybody hoping to get involved in running a travel franchise would do well to take advantage of the current boom in interest, fuelled in some way by the surge in healthy-living and exercise ideals in the consciousness of the public, with millions of people wishing to get some excitement and stay healthy by using their bodies, as well as getting a tan on holiday.
Setting up a franchise is one of the best ways of capitalizing on the market. Taking a gamble with a rope on a mountain side is one thing, but gambling with your finances and livelihood is another – and franchising cuts that risk substantially.
